Designing Multi-part Templates to Enhance Chatbot Responsiveness

In the evolving landscape of artificial intelligence, chatbots have become essential tools for customer service, information dissemination, and user engagement. To improve their effectiveness, designing multi-part templates has emerged as a key strategy. These templates enable chatbots to deliver more dynamic, context-aware, and responsive interactions with users.

What Are Multi-Part Templates?

Multi-part templates are structured frameworks that divide chatbot responses into several interconnected segments. Each segment can include text, images, quick replies, or other interactive elements. This modular approach allows chatbots to adapt their responses based on user input, context, or previous interactions, creating a more engaging and personalized experience.

Benefits of Multi-Part Templates

  • Enhanced Responsiveness: By breaking responses into parts, chatbots can better tailor their replies to user needs.
  • Increased Flexibility: Templates can be easily modified or expanded to accommodate new features or content.
  • Improved User Engagement: Interactive elements like quick replies or images keep users interested and involved.
  • Consistency in Responses: Structured templates ensure uniformity across different interactions and agents.

Designing Effective Multi-Part Templates

Creating successful multi-part templates involves careful planning and understanding of user flow. Here are key steps:

1. Define User Goals

Identify what users are trying to accomplish and tailor the template parts to guide them efficiently through the process.

2. Break Down Responses

Divide complex responses into smaller, manageable segments. For example, a product inquiry might be split into product details, pricing, and purchase options.

3. Incorporate Interactive Elements

Use quick replies, carousels, images, and buttons to make interactions more engaging and intuitive.

Best Practices for Implementation

To maximize the effectiveness of multi-part templates, consider the following best practices:

  • Maintain Clarity: Keep each part focused and clear to avoid confusing users.
  • Test Regularly: Conduct user testing to identify areas for improvement.
  • Personalize Responses: Use user data to tailor each part of the template for a personalized experience.
  • Optimize for Mobile: Ensure templates are responsive and easy to navigate on all devices.

By thoughtfully designing multi-part templates, developers can significantly enhance chatbot responsiveness, leading to better user satisfaction and more effective communication. As AI continues to advance, these structured templates will play a crucial role in creating smarter, more adaptable chatbots.